-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
我在用
决定尝试 Scala 并编写了以下应用程序
object main {
def main(args: Array[String]) {
println("Hello, world!")
}
}
然后我创建了 Scala 控制台运行配置。当我尝试运行它时,我在控制台中得到以下输出
"C:\Program Files (x86)\Java\jdk1.6.0_32\bin\java" -agentlib:jdwp=transport=dt_socket,address=127.0.0.1:16352,suspend=y,server=n -Djline.terminal=NONE -Dfile.encoding=UTF-8 -classpath "C:\work\scala-2.10.0-RC2\lib\scala-compiler.jar;C:\work\scala-2.10.0-RC2\lib\scala-library.jar;C:\work\scala-2.10.0-RC2\lib\scala-reflect.jar;C:\Users\root\.IntelliJIdea12\config\plugins\Scala\lib\scala-plugin-runners.jar;C:\Program Files (x86)\JetBrains\IntelliJ IDEA 126.330\lib\idea_rt.jar" org.jetbrains.plugins.scala.compiler.rt.ConsoleRunner -classpath "C:/Users/root/IdeaProjects/testScala/out/production/testScala;C:/work/scala-2.10.0-RC2/lib/scala-actors.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/jce.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/ext/localedata.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/resources.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/jsse.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/ext/sunjce_provider.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/rt.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/charsets.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/deploy.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/ext/dnsns.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/management-agent.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/ext/sunmscapi.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/javaws.jar;C:/work/scala-2.10.0-RC2/lib/scala-library.jar;C:/work/scala-2.10.0-RC2/lib/scala-swing.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/plugin.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/ext/sunpkcs11.jar;" -usejavacp2 -Y2log-classpath
Connected to the target VM, address: '127.0.0.1:16352', transport: 'socket'
Welcome to Scala version 2.10.0-RC2 (Java HotSpot(TM) Client VM, Java 1.6.0_32).
Type in expressions to have them evaluated.
Type :help for more information.
scala> <console>:5: error: object tools is not a member of package scala
var value: scala.tools.nsc.interpreter.IMain = _
^
<console>:6: error: object tools is not a member of package scala
def set(x: Any) = value = x.asInstanceOf[scala.tools.nsc.interpreter.IMain]
^
谷歌搜索后,我发现建议将 -usejavacp
参数传递给应用程序。它有助于消除错误,但应用程序未被执行。我在控制台中看到的是
"C:\Program Files (x86)\Java\jdk1.6.0_32\bin\java" -agentlib:jdwp=transport=dt_socket,address=127.0.0.1:16383,suspend=y,server=n -Djline.terminal=NONE -Dfile.encoding=UTF-8 -classpath "C:\work\scala-2.10.0-RC2\lib\scala-compiler.jar;C:\work\scala-2.10.0-RC2\lib\scala-library.jar;C:\work\scala-2.10.0-RC2\lib\scala-reflect.jar;C:\Users\root\.IntelliJIdea12\config\plugins\Scala\lib\scala-plugin-runners.jar;C:\Program Files (x86)\JetBrains\IntelliJ IDEA 126.330\lib\idea_rt.jar" org.jetbrains.plugins.scala.compiler.rt.ConsoleRunner -classpath "C:/Users/root/IdeaProjects/testScala/out/production/testScala;C:/work/scala-2.10.0-RC2/lib/scala-actors.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/jce.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/ext/localedata.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/resources.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/jsse.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/ext/sunjce_provider.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/rt.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/charsets.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/deploy.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/ext/dnsns.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/management-agent.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/ext/sunmscapi.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/javaws.jar;C:/work/scala-2.10.0-RC2/lib/scala-library.jar;C:/work/scala-2.10.0-RC2/lib/scala-swing.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/plugin.jar;C:/Program Files (x86)/Java/jdk1.6.0_32/jre/lib/ext/sunpkcs11.jar;" -usejavacp -Y2log-classpath
Connected to the target VM, address: '127.0.0.1:16383', transport: 'socket'
Welcome to Scala version 2.10.0-RC2 (Java HotSpot(TM) Client VM, Java 1.6.0_32).
Type in expressions to have them evaluated.
Type :help for more information.
scala>
我还尝试在 IDE 选项中禁用 Scala 编译服务器。也没有帮助。
我该如何解决?
最佳答案
您应该使用Application 运行配置类型。 Scala 控制台是运行交互式控制台,而不是应用程序。
关于scala - 错误 : object tools is not a member of package scala var value: scala. tools.nsc.interpreter.IMain,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/15020309/
我需要使用 Scala 实现一个 DSL(域特定语言),这个 DSL 将在 Scala 解释器(scala.tools.nsc.interpreter)中解释。问题是解释器使用的内存不断增加,直到抛出
我花了好几个小时在谷歌上搜索一些东西,让我可以在 Scala 中打开 Zip 文件(我知道你可以只使用 Java API,但我希望为它找到一个对 Scala 友好的包装器,而不是对编写 Buffere
我有问题 scala.tools.sbt Scala 文件 在这里,我使用解析器功能来制作代码的抽象语法树 2 + 3 import scala.tools.nsc._ object Main ext
我在Google上搜索了很多,现在完全被卡住了。我知道,还有类似的问题,但请仔细阅读。我已经尝试了所有建议的解决方案,但都没有成功。 我正在尝试在Play 2.1项目(使用Scala 2.10.0)中
我正在使用 scala 2.10_RC2 我看到 scala-compiler.jar 中的 scala.tools.nsc.Interpreter 已弃用。解释器工作正常,但我担心它可能会在不久的将
我的 Lift 项目有一个名为 LiftConsole.scala 的文件。它是由项目创建脚本生成的,包含以下内容 import _root_.bootstrap.liftweb.Boot impor
在下载 scala 2.10.2 for windows 并运行 scala 后,我遇到了这样的错误: “错误:找不到或无法加载主类 scala.tools.nsc.MainGenericRunner
我正在尝试在 REPL 中运行 scala cats。关注猫的 instructions我已经安装了 ammonite REPL 并将以下导入放入 predef.sc nterp.configureC
我正在尝试在 REPL 中运行 scala cats。关注猫的 instructions我已经安装了 ammonite REPL 并将以下导入放入 predef.sc nterp.configureC
我正在尝试在 Scala 中解释字符串以定义类和方法。我使用了来自 http://scala-programming-language.1934581.n4.nabble.com/Compiling-
scala.tools.nsc API 已从 2.10 完全更改为 2.11。例如,没有 Interpreter了。 我正在尝试建立一个类似于 http://codingbat.com 的网站在 Sc
我正在运行 ubuntu 并安装了 sbt-0.13.5。在命令行上输入 sbt 时,出现以下错误: Getting Scala 2.10.4 (for sbt)... :: retrieving :
将我的项目之一升级到 Scala 2.13.4 后,出现以下错误: [error] java.lang.IllegalAccessError: Class 'scala.tools.nsc.trans
问题在于以下错误, [错误] 在 scala.tools.nsc.typechecker.Typers$Typer.typedApply$1(Typers.scala:4580)[错误] 在 scal
我在用 IntelliJ IDEA 126.330 Scala 插件 0.7.142 JVM 1.6 Scala 2.10 在 Windows 7 x64 下 决定尝试 Scala 并编写了以下应用程
我是一名优秀的程序员,十分优秀!